官术网_书友最值得收藏!

Chapter 3. Advanced Programming Techniques in Max

We've now got the basics out of the way. In fact, for anything that you see in the forthcoming chapters that you don't understand, you should have a couple of ideas in mind on how to get information. Therefore, we'll increase the tempo here a bit. We'll start off with getting into initialization more because it can be a frustrating thing if you aren't aware of some methods. After that, we'll cover message ordering, bpatchers, subpatchers, lists, and more. All of this will be shown using a practical example: a simple synthesizer. If you aren't interested in synthesis at all and if you are more the Musique concrete guy, to use this really old differentiation, you will learn even more if you just implement a sampler, for example, using the shown techniques!

We will be covering the following topics in this chapter:

  • Initializing a patcher
  • Microscopic timing and message ordering
  • Sending, receiving, and collecting data
  • Structuring the patchers
  • Timing in Max and prioritizing events
主站蜘蛛池模板: 西城区| 合水县| 连城县| 广东省| 佳木斯市| 新丰县| 克什克腾旗| 桑植县| 东至县| 嘉鱼县| 武强县| 福海县| 萍乡市| 新津县| 东光县| 九寨沟县| 舞阳县| 泌阳县| 桐梓县| 延长县| 铁岭市| 百色市| 岑巩县| 福海县| 资阳市| 南溪县| 郴州市| 凤阳县| 霍州市| 富宁县| 滨州市| 溧水县| 南开区| 广东省| 堆龙德庆县| 日喀则市| 农安县| 古田县| 凭祥市| 东方市| 缙云县|